December 8, 2004 All Music Guide article about Christian RockThis article mentions Petra a couple of times. An interesting side note that is NOT in the article is that the "roots" that King's X has in Christian Rock include Petra... two of the members of King's X very nearly joined Petra back in the early 80's. Wouldn't it have been interesting to hear what Petra's albums would have been like with 2/3 of King's X as members?
